Position Summary 

The Senior Director, Cyber and Information Governance Partnership Manager, is responsible for leading Epiq’s partnership development, maturity, and initiatives with partners who work with our Cyber Incident Response and Information Governance (IG) practices. This leader should have demonstrable experience in developing and executing on strategies around engaging small and large partners, preferably with Cyber Incident Response and/or Information Governance background. This role involves actively managing both practices’ partner portfolio, up-selling retainer and Incident Response services via our incident response partners to Cyber’s extensive client base, recruiting and onboarding new partners, and deploying best practices across both groups to drive operational efficiencies and revenue growth. 

 

Essential Job Responsibilities 

  • Serve as the relationship manager for all of IG (outside of managing the Microsoft relationship) and Cyber’s partners. 

  • Standardized the IG and Cyber partnership strategy and operational practices. 

  • Identify, prioritize and recruit partners in the IG and Cyber market that will drive impactful revenue for Epiq. 

  • Actively manage and expand IG’s partner portfolio, focusing on high-quality and compliance-focused service offerings. 

  • Work with each partner to develop a execution plan with clear actions and KPIs to drive growth and results aligned with each partner’s business plan. 

  • Develop and implement strategies to up-sell retainer services to Cyber’s clients, leveraging post-event opportunities. 

  • Develop and implement strategies to leverage retainer and response partnerships to drive downstream services such as mining, review, notification, call center and credit monitoring. 

  • Acquire and manage partners, especially those with local language and culture support capabilities outside the US and UK. 

  • Collaborate with various departments, including product, marketing, and sales, to ensure seamless integration and execution of partnership strategies. 

  • Deploy best practices across IG and Cyber groups to enhance operational efficiencies and drive revenue growth.    

  • Coordinate with Marketing to create and maintain compelling marketing messaging collateral that would be used to sell to Cyber and IG clients. These would include pitch decks, sales sheets, website information, solution briefs, etc. 

  • Manage the onboarding of all newly acquired partners 

  • Monitor and report on partnership performance, ensuring alignment with revenue targets and operational KPIs. 

  • Facilitate meetings with partners on their new offerings, features, and challenges to keep the Epiq team up to date. 

  • Present and participate at industry events on Epiq’s partner-related offerings 

  • Ensure Epiq is aligned with key partner stakeholders and executives to maintain and grow awareness of the mutual value these partnerships provide 

 

Qualifications 

  • 7+ years in a business development, sales, or partner management role. 

  • Experience building key strategic relationships and demonstrated ability to make these relationships successful. 

  • Strong project management experience, with exceptional skills at handling multiple, complex projects. 

  • Experience partnering with modern technical service firms and developing go to market partnering initiatives with them. 

  • Strong collaboration and communication skills with ability to effectively influence internal stakeholders across all levels of the organization. 

  • Strategic and analytical thinker who can translate ideas into action plans. 

  • Experience in the legal/compliance industry a plus, especially Cyber Incident Response and Information Governance 

The Compensation range for this role is 156,091.50 - 312,182.40 USD annually and may be eligible for an annual bonus. Actual compensation within that range will be dependent upon the individual's location, skills, experience and qualifications.
